UAE Explores Investment Opportunities in Dholera Smart City Under $200 Billion India–UAE Trade Push
By Tushar Patyal | Published on January 23, 2026

The United Arab Emirates (UAE) is evaluating potential investments in Dholera Smart City, a major infrastructure and industrial development located in Gujarat’s Dholera Special Investment Region (SIR), as part of the strengthening strategic and economic relationship between India and the UAE.

During high-level discussions held in January 2026, Indian Prime Minister Narendra Modi and UAE President Sheikh Mohamed bin Zayed Al Nahyan reiterated their commitment to expanding cooperation across sectors such as trade, defence, energy, and infrastructure. One of the key focus areas of these talks was the possibility of UAE participation in the development of Dholera Smart City.

A Letter of Intent on investment cooperation was signed between the Government of Gujarat and the UAE Ministry of Investment, indicating mutual interest in working together on Dholera’s urban and industrial infrastructure. The collaboration is expected to support long-term development through projects related to transportation, connectivity, energy systems, and smart urban planning.

Under the proposed investment framework, UAE sovereign wealth funds and institutional investors have been encouraged to explore opportunities in core infrastructure projects, including the Dholera International Airport, smart townships, railway connectivity, and energy infrastructure. These initiatives are expected to enhance regional connectivity, improve logistics efficiency, and support industrial growth.

The potential UAE investment aligns with the broader India–UAE goal of increasing bilateral trade to $200 billion by 2032. Discussions have also included cooperation in advanced technology, clean energy, space infrastructure, and other emerging sectors.

Analysts believe that growing UAE interest in Dholera, which is being developed under the Delhi–Mumbai Industrial Corridor initiative, could attract significant capital investment, create employment opportunities, and accelerate infrastructure development. This progress would further strengthen Dholera’s position as an emerging manufacturing, logistics, and smart urban hub in India.
